1. Line an 8×8 pan with parchment paper, set aside.
2. In a large bowl, stir together dry ingredients (oats through protein powder). Set aside.
3. In a medium microwave safe bowl, add peanut butter, coconut oil, and honey. Microwave for 10-15 seconds, and stir until evenly combined. Add this to dry ingredients, stir gently until mixture is evenly combined. Mixture will be thick and heavy.
4. Press mixture into prepared pan, using hands to press evenly into all corners. Place pan in refrigerator for about 45 minutes to set (or 20 minutes in freezer).

1. Stir rolled oats and protein powder together.
2. Add peanut butter, almond milk, maple syrup, cocoa powder, cinnamon, nutmeg, and sea salt to a saucepan. Heat it over low-medium heat and stir continuously until the cocoa dissolves and the sauce thickens up. Once it's ready, take it off the heat and stir in the vanilla extract.
3. Pour the cooked sauce over the dry ingredients and mix until everything is well combined.
4. Place your cookie dough straight into the fridge for 10 minutes to let it set.
